Two Point Conversions in a Super Bowl History

    Mark Seay, San Diego Chargers, Super Bowl XXIX (1/29/1995)
    Alfred Pupunu, San Diego Chargers, Super Bowl XXIX (1/29/1995)
    Mark Chmura, Green Bay Packers, Super Bowl XXXI (1/26/1997)
    Kevin Faulk, New England Patriots, Super Bowl XXXVIII (2/1/2004)
    Lance Moore, New Orleans Saints, Super Bowl XLIV (2/7/2010)
    Antwaan Randle El, Pittsburgh Steelers, Super Bow XLV (2/6/2011)
    Wes Welker, Denver Broncos, Super Bowl XLVII (2/2/2014)
    Bennie Fowler, Denver Broncos, Super Bowl L (2/7/2016)
    James White, New England Patriots, Super Bowl LI (2/5/2017)
    Danny Amendola, New England Patriots, Super Bowl LI (2/5/2017)
    Jalen Hurts, Philadelphia Eagles, Super Bowl LVII (2/12/2023)

Now remember also, this bet is specifically for an "attempted" two-point conversion.  Books are likely to offer a prop bet on "made" or "successful" two-point conversion, which will most certainly offer significantly higher payout odds.

Successful Two-Point Conversion Percentages

The Philadelphia Eagles have a 42.68% 2-point conversion rate in 2024.

The Kansas City Chiefs have a 25% 2-point conversion rate.
